Abstract
The polymerization of 2,3,5,6-tetraphenylhydroquinone (or 2,2′,3,3′,5,5′-hexaphenyl-4,4′-dihydroxybiphenyl) with α,ω-tetrahydroperfluoroalkanediol and decafluorobiphenyl was carried out to synthesize a series of copolymers III (Mw = 49 100-80 900). The copolymers III are composed of arylene ether (10-30 mol %) and fluorinated alkane (90-70 mol %) moieties. The reaction of III with chlorosulfonic acid gave sulfonated polymers IV, which are soluble in polar organic solvents and form flexible and transparent films by casting from solution. The polymers IV have glass transition temperatures of 109-155 °C and decomposition temperatures of ca. 300 °C. The hydrated polymers show protonic conductivity (3.4 × 10-3 S cm-1), which does not decrease at temperatures up to 170 °C.
